DocumentCode
3223179
Title
Semantics of name and value passing
Author
Firore, M. ; Turi, Daniele
Author_Institution
Comput. Lab., Cambridge Univ., UK
fYear
2001
fDate
2001
Firstpage
93
Lastpage
104
Abstract
Provides a semantic framework for (first-order) message-passing process calculi by combining categorical theories of abstract syntax with binding and operational semantics. In particular, we obtain abstract rule formats for name and value passing with both late and early interpretations. These formats induce an initial-algebra/final-coalgebra semantics that is compositional, respects substitution and is fully abstract for late and early congruence. We exemplify the theory with the π-calculus and value-passing CCS (calculus of communicating systems)
Keywords
calculus of communicating systems; category theory; message passing; pi calculus; programming language semantics; π-calculus; 1st-order message-passing process calculi; abstract rule formats; abstract syntax; binding; calculus of communicating systems; categorical theories; compositional semantics; early congruence; initial-algebra/final-coalgebra semantics; late congruence; name passing; operational semantics; substitution; value passing; value-passing CCS; Carbon capture and storage; Concrete; Concurrent computing; Informatics; Laboratories; Message passing;
fLanguage
English
Publisher
ieee
Conference_Titel
Logic in Computer Science, 2001. Proceedings. 16th Annual IEEE Symposium on
Conference_Location
Boston, MA
ISSN
1043-6871
Print_ISBN
0-7695-1281-X
Type
conf
DOI
10.1109/LICS.2001.932486
Filename
932486
Link To Document